Billing and Plus

Free includes a public portfolio. Plus adds a custom domain, higher limits, portfolio stats, protected galleries, and control over ISO100 branding.

Free includes

  • A public username.iso100.photos portfolio.
  • Gallery URLs for public projects or series.
  • Up to 3 galleries, 250 photos, and 5 GB total storage. Existing Free accounts with a five-gallery allowance keep it.
  • Photo uploads up to 30 MB each.
  • Processed public display photos up to 1600px wide.
  • Basic layouts and automatically generated search and shared-link metadata.
  • No ads and no forced photo watermarks.
  • A restrained Made with ISO100 footer on public portfolio pages.

Plus adds

  • Custom domain support.
  • Removal of ISO100 branding from published portfolio pages.
  • A custom favicon for ISO100-hosted and custom-domain portfolio pages.
  • Up to 50 galleries, 5000 photos, and 50 GB total storage.
  • Photo uploads up to 100 MB each.
  • Public display photos up to 2560px wide.
  • Portfolio stats.
  • Password-protected galleries.

Upgrade to Plus

  1. 01Open BillingIn Studio, open Billing and choose Annual or Monthly.
  2. 02Select Upgrade to PlusStripe Checkout collects and processes payment details. ISO100 does not ask you to enter card details directly into Studio.
  3. 03Return to StudioAfter Checkout completes, Billing shows Plus and its current status. If the plan does not update, reload Billing before starting another checkout.
Card statements show ALIAS LABS, the product operator.

Manage payment or cancel

  1. 01Open Billing > Manage billingISO100 opens the Stripe Customer Portal for the subscription linked to the account.
  2. 02Make the change in StripeUpdate the payment method, view billing information, or schedule cancellation in the portal.
  3. 03Check the status in StudioWhen cancellation is scheduled, Billing shows Canceling and the date Plus ends. Plus features normally remain active until that date.

What happens when Plus ends

ISO100 does not delete portfolio work because a subscription ends. The account becomes Free, and an already published portfolio is converted to the Free public presentation.

  • The username.iso100.photos portfolio remains the fallback public address.
  • Connected custom domains are suspended and stop serving the portfolio.
  • Password-protected galleries are excluded from the Free public version until Plus is active again or password protection is removed.
  • The public portfolio uses Free display-image limits and the Made with ISO100 footer.
  • The custom favicon is not used by the Free public version; the ISO100 favicon is used on the username portfolio.
  • Portfolio content and Studio drafts are preserved.
  • If stored galleries, photos, published photos, or storage exceed Free limits, uploads and later publishes can be blocked until the account is within Free limits or Plus is restored.
Review private sharing before cancellation

If someone depends on a password-protected gallery or custom-domain link, plan an alternative before the Plus end date.

Return an over-limit account to Free limits

  1. 01Check Dashboard or BillingReview current Photos, Galleries, and Storage usage against the Free limits.
  2. 02Reduce published photos first when possibleMake photos Draft if they should stay in the library but no longer need to be public. This reduces published-photo usage but not stored-photo count or storage.
  3. 03Remove gallery placements or galleries carefullyRemoving photos from one gallery leaves them in the library. Deleting a gallery leaves its photos in the library. Use those distinctions to avoid unnecessary data loss.
  4. 04Delete only content no longer neededDeleting a photo is permanent and removes it from every gallery. Keep your own originals and verify cover usage first.
  5. 05Publish the revised Free portfolioOnce Studio shows the account within limits, preview and publish changes.

Payment or entitlement problems

  • If Billing shows Needs payment, open Manage billing and correct the payment method in Stripe.
  • If Checkout completed but Plus is not active, reload Billing and avoid paying a second time. Contact support with the account email and approximate checkout time if it still does not update.
  • If Plus was restored, reactivate a suspended custom domain from Portfolio and check its DNS status.
  • Never email full card details. ISO100 support does not need a complete card number or security code.
